Remove the space between redirection and file name.
Also remove unnecessary invocations of subshells, such as

        (cd submod &&
                echo X >untracked
        ) &&

as there is no point of having the shell for functional purposes.
In case of a single Git command use the `-C` option to let Git cd into
the directory.
